According to Credit Suisse’s recent report, Electric Vehicles offer the fastest growth story over the next 20 years and global sales are predicted to reach over US400 billion by 2030.
The 2nd Annual Electric Vehicles Asia brings together industry key players from government sectors, utilities, international vehicle manufactures, key component manufactures and technology providers from around the world to capitalize on this new & emerging business opportunity.
